Output 01d632aa916422bd36cc43073022849388c050f30110569af09589b856f08ebd:57

value
4477138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a5bd16d32ba5867d36c0a5e8808d078488d954 OP_EQUAL
address
34kvmbXGcrfBnHX3tJYufoB61iP63uMmn7
transaction
01d632aa916422bd36cc43073022849388c050f30110569af09589b856f08ebd
spent
true